Besides RH850/P1H-C, the RH850/P1M-C Series is the mid-end version of the RH850/P1x Series of 32-bit automotive microcontrollers (MCUs), which combines on a single-chip functional safety technology, security technology, and vehicle control network technology, which are the keys to realizing safe vehicle control.
It features 32-bit RH850G3M lockstep dual core CPUs, security technology, Code Flash, Data Flash, RAM modules, DMA controllers, many communication interfaces that are used in the automotive applications, A/D converters, timer units, etc. It is oriented to the automotive applications which comply with functional safety standard (ISO26262).

Key Features:
ITEM | RH850/P1M-C | ||
---|---|---|---|
Pin Count | 144-pin | 292-pin | |
Part Name | R7F701374 | R7F701373 | |
CPU | CPU System | RH850G3M (With Lockstep) | |
CPU Frequency | 120, 160, 240 MHz | ||
Memory Protection Unit (MPU) | Supported | ||
Floating Point Unit (FPU) | Supported | ||
Memory | Program Flash | 2 MB | |
Data Flash | 64 + 32 KB | ||
Local RAM | 128 KB | ||
Global RAM | 320 KB | ||
Instruction Cache | 16 KB | ||
INTC | INTC1 | 64 channels | |
DMA | DMAC | 16 channels | |
DTS | 128 channels | ||
Security and Safety | Error Control Module (ECM) | Supported | |
Core Voltage Monitor (CVM) | Supported | ||
Clock Monitor | Supported | ||
Temperature Sensor Monitor | Supported | ||
Hardware Security Module (ICU-M) | RH850G3K core with 60, 80 MHz operation | ||
Basic Hardware Protection | Supported | ||
A/D Converter | 12-bit Resolution | 2 x 20 channels | 2 x 24 channels |
Temperature sensor | Supported | ||
Timer | System Timer (STM) | 1 channel | |
Watchdog Timer (WDTA) | 1 channel | ||
Generic Timer Module (GTM) | Config 2 | ||
Peripheral Interconnect (PIC) | Supported | ||
Serial Interface | CAN (MCAN + MTTCAN) | 2 + 1 channels | |
FlexRay | 2 channels | ||
Ethernet | 1 port | ||
Single Edge Nibble Transmission (RSENT) | 6 channels | ||
HS-USRT | 2 channels | ||
UART/LIN master/LIN slave (RLIN3) | 2 channels | ||
Serial Peripheral Interface (CSIH) | 4 channels | ||
Debug | JTAG / LPD Supported | ||
Operating Temperature (Junction) | Tj = -40 to 150 ℃ (Target) | ||
Operating Voltage | 3.0 to 3.6 V (For I/O and A/D converter) / 1.25 V (For core) |
